The Shoe Shop III , 2004
90.8 x 86 cm (h x w)
Oil on canvas

© Julie Held

The third in a series of paintings of this title, Shoe Shop III reflects the artist’s ongoing interest in the symbolic value of objects and in shops as subject-matter, stemming from childhood visits to Florence. The red shoe recurs in several of Held’s paintings, particularly in relation to women.
